Wisdom teeth are frequently removed from teens and adults alike. Wisdom teeth are the final set of molars that appear in your mouth, but often these wisdom teeth cause unnecessary dental problems if left alone. Most of us don’t have sufficient space needed to host their wisdom teeth. Lack of enough space in your mouth may lead to tooth pain or even the shifting of front teeth when your wisdom teeth grow.

Symptoms and Signs That Your Wisdom Teeth Might Need a Removal!!

Wisdom teeth are located both on the top and bottom of your mouth, at the very back, and they are the third molar from the front. Since these teeth generally emerge during 17 to 21 years of age, or old enough to have a certain amount of “wisdom”, they are called Wisdom Teeth. In some person, wisdom teeth develop properly and they don’t need that to be extracted.
